  • Patent number: 12135233
    Abstract: A vibration sensor senses vibrations generated by an object to generate a noise signal. A processor obtains a structure vibration level spectrum from the noise signal, uses equalization parameters and A-weighting parameters to adjust the structure vibration level spectrum to generate a sound pressure level spectrum, and uses the sound pressure level spectrum to calculate a noise value of the object.
